Output 903a7a07522cf579fdf31b93f523fe14fdd42e6528a62f3ce38b30de5ccc891e:58

value
86258297
script pubkey
OP_0 OP_PUSHBYTES_20 9a28c6d0a32191f8703d4b9346e12566fd58f8b7
address
ltc1qng5vd59ryxglsupafwf5dcf9vm74379hx7knyw
transaction
903a7a07522cf579fdf31b93f523fe14fdd42e6528a62f3ce38b30de5ccc891e
spent
true